Metropolitan Government of Nashville and Davidson County v. Hunter Marine Transport, Inc. et al
Plaintiff: Metropolitan Government of Nashville and Davidson County
Defendant: Hunter Marine Transport, Inc., M/V James H. Hunter and Hines Furlong Line, Inc.
Case Number: 3:2020cv00361
Filed: April 28, 2020
Court: US District Court for the Middle District of Tennessee
Presiding Judge: William L Campbell
Referring Judge: Jeffery S Frensley
Nature of Suit: Marine
Cause of Action: 28 U.S.C. ยง 1391
Jury Demanded By: None
